What Are Enterprise Network Management Systems?

Enterprise Network Management Systems encompass a suite of applications and tools that allow IT professionals to manage the various components of an enterprise network. This includes everything from routers and switches to servers, firewalls, and wireless access points across local area networks (LANs), wide area networks (WANs), and cloud environments. The primary goal of an Enterprise Network Management System is to provide a holistic view and centralized control over the network’s health and performance.

These systems are crucial for large organizations dealing with extensive and geographically dispersed network infrastructures. They automate many routine tasks, provide real-time insights, and help preempt potential issues before they impact business operations. Effective Enterprise Network Management Systems are the backbone of a stable and responsive IT environment.

Key Components of Enterprise Network Management Systems

A robust Enterprise Network Management System typically integrates several core functionalities to deliver comprehensive oversight. Each component plays a vital role in maintaining network health and efficiency.

Network Discovery and Mapping

This feature automatically identifies all devices connected to the network and creates a visual topology map. It helps administrators understand the network’s layout and interconnections, which is essential for troubleshooting and planning. Modern Enterprise Network Management Systems can discover both physical and virtual devices.

Performance Monitoring

Real-time monitoring of network performance metrics is critical. This includes bandwidth utilization, latency, packet loss, and device CPU/memory usage. Performance monitoring within Enterprise Network Management Systems helps identify bottlenecks and ensure optimal service delivery.

Fault Management

Fault management involves detecting, isolating, and resolving network issues swiftly. An Enterprise Network Management System provides alerts and notifications when problems occur, allowing IT teams to react proactively. This minimizes downtime and its associated costs.

Configuration Management

Managing configurations across numerous network devices can be daunting. Enterprise Network Management Systems automate configuration backups, changes, and version control. This ensures consistency, simplifies compliance, and speeds up recovery from configuration errors.

Security Management

Network security is paramount for any enterprise. These systems help monitor security events, manage access controls, and detect unauthorized activities. Integrating security features into Enterprise Network Management Systems provides a unified approach to network defense.

Reporting and Analytics

Comprehensive reporting and advanced analytics are vital for long-term planning and optimization. Enterprise Network Management Systems generate reports on network performance, security incidents, and resource utilization. These insights support informed decision-making and continuous improvement.

Benefits of Implementing Enterprise Network Management Systems

The strategic implementation of Enterprise Network Management Systems offers numerous advantages for organizations seeking to optimize their IT operations.

  • Improved Network Uptime and Reliability: Proactive monitoring and fault resolution capabilities significantly reduce network outages. This ensures business continuity and minimizes revenue loss.

  • Enhanced Security Posture: Centralized security monitoring and management help identify and mitigate threats more effectively. This protects sensitive data and maintains compliance.

  • Optimized Performance: By identifying and addressing performance bottlenecks, ENMS ensures that applications and services run smoothly. This leads to better user experience and productivity.

  • Reduced Operational Costs: Automation of routine tasks and efficient resource allocation lower the total cost of ownership for network infrastructure. This frees up IT staff for more strategic initiatives.

  • Simplified Compliance: With robust reporting and configuration management, meeting regulatory compliance requirements becomes more manageable. This helps avoid penalties and builds trust.

  • Better Resource Utilization: ENMS provides insights into resource usage, allowing organizations to optimize their network investments. This ensures that infrastructure is neither under nor over-provisioned.

Challenges in Enterprise Network Management

While Enterprise Network Management Systems offer significant benefits, organizations must be aware of potential challenges during implementation and ongoing management.

Complexity of Modern Networks

Today’s networks are increasingly complex, incorporating hybrid cloud environments, IoT devices, and remote work setups. Managing this complexity requires sophisticated Enterprise Network Management Systems that can integrate diverse technologies.

Data Overload

ENMS can generate vast amounts of data, making it challenging to extract meaningful insights. Effective systems need powerful analytics and visualization tools to prevent information overload.

Integration Issues

Integrating a new Enterprise Network Management System with existing IT infrastructure, legacy systems, and various vendor devices can be complex. Seamless integration is crucial for a unified view.

Skill Gap

Operating and optimizing advanced Enterprise Network Management Systems often requires specialized skills. Organizations may face challenges in finding or training personnel with the necessary expertise.

Choosing the Right Enterprise Network Management System

Selecting an appropriate Enterprise Network Management System is a critical decision that impacts an organization’s long-term operational efficiency. Consider these factors during the selection process.

  • Scalability: The system should be able to grow with your organization’s expanding network needs. It must handle increasing numbers of devices and traffic volumes.

  • Integration Capabilities: Ensure the ENMS can integrate seamlessly with your existing tools, such as IT service management (ITSM) platforms and security information and event management (SIEM) systems.

  • Ease of Use: A user-friendly interface and intuitive dashboards can significantly reduce the learning curve for IT staff. This improves adoption and efficiency.

  • Vendor Support: Evaluate the vendor’s reputation for support, training, and ongoing updates. Reliable support is essential for resolving issues and maximizing system value.

  • Cost-Effectiveness: Consider not only the initial purchase price but also implementation, training, and ongoing maintenance costs. Look for a solution that offers a strong return on investment.

The Future of Enterprise Network Management Systems

The evolution of Enterprise Network Management Systems is driven by technological advancements and changing business demands. Future systems will likely feature even greater intelligence and automation.

  • AI/ML Integration: Artificial intelligence and machine learning will enhance predictive analytics and anomaly detection. This allows for even more proactive problem resolution within Enterprise Network Management Systems.

  • Automation: Increased automation of routine tasks, from configuration changes to incident response, will further reduce manual effort. This makes networks more self-healing and efficient.

  • Cloud-Native Solutions: More ENMS will be designed as cloud-native applications, offering greater flexibility, scalability, and resilience. This aligns with the increasing adoption of cloud infrastructures.

  • Enhanced Security Focus: As cyber threats evolve, Enterprise Network Management Systems will continue to integrate more sophisticated security features. This includes advanced threat intelligence and zero-trust capabilities.
